Industrial Electrician Role:
An Industrial Electrician at West Fraser takes responsibility for repairing, replacing, installing, programming, and testing all electrical circuits and equipment. Occasionally, this role will be expected to perform or assist in repairs or installation of electrical controls systems.
Key Responsibilities:
- Perform preventative maintenance on electrical components of mill equipment.
- Repair, modify, and maintain a variety of electrical equipment.
- Wire circuits, replace components, and repair electronic devices.
- Perform tests using various measuring instruments to include multi-meter and Megger.
- Remain current in technical changes and equipment designs by attending necessary classes as required.
- Ability to work rotating shifts, including nights, holidays, weekends, and overtime as required.
- Willing and able to maintain strict adherence to safety rules, regulations, and guidelines to include the wearing of necessary PPE, the use of safety equipment, and completing all necessary training.
Qualifications:
- Possess a High School Diploma or GED.
- Eligible to legally work in the United States without employer sponsorship.
- Have a strong background with proven work experience using electrical fundamentals.
- Understanding of 3-phase and single-phase power distribution systems, motor controls, and wiring.
- Experience with 480-volt power, logic circuits, and machine control systems.
- Proven understanding of electrical schematics
- Possess advanced electrical and electronic troubleshooting skills.
- Ability to fully identify the features and functions of controllers and differentiate from pneumatic and electronic.
- Ability to identify the signal path through a control circuit.
